In Switzerland, many people are feared dead and more than 100 injured after an explosion and fire ripped through the ‘Le Constellation’ bar in Crans-Montana ski resort in Valais Canton on New Year’s Eve. Police said the seriously injured were taken to hospitals in Sion and other cities, while rescue teams, helicopters and ambulances rushed to the scene. The cantonal government declared a special situation to mobilize emergency resources and urged the public to stay away from the area. Authorities said an investigation is underway to determine the cause of the explosion, but an attack has been ruled out. Hospitals are operating at full capacity, with helicopters and ambulances, including some from abroad, assisting in evacuations. Authorities are investigating the cause but have ruled out an attack. Swiss President Guy Parmelin postponed his New Year’s address and expressed condolences to victims and their families.
